Mediajuclinic Daikanyama is a dermatology clinic in Shibuya, one of Tokyo’s more accessible and well-connected neighborhoods. As a specialist skin clinic, it handles the usual range of dermatological concerns — acne, rashes, skin conditions, cosmetic treatments — that you’d expect from a dedicated derm practice in this part of the city.
English support is listed as basic, so don’t expect a fully bilingual consultation. You’ll likely get by for straightforward issues, but bring a translation app or a Japanese-speaking friend if your situation is complex or involves detailed medical history. Written materials will almost certainly be in Japanese only.
No patient reviews are on record yet, so there’s no community feedback to draw from. The clinic does have a website, which is worth checking before you visit — Japanese clinic sites often list services, hours, and reservation systems, and some have online booking even if the interface is Japanese. Daikanyama’s location makes it reasonably convenient if you’re based in central or west Tokyo.
